5

给定二维空间 P 中的一组点,其中 Pi = (Xi, Yi),

我需要找到一个目标点 T 使得到任何 Pi 的最大距离最小化。

T不需要存在于P中,可以任意定义

有没有我可以使用的算法?

4

3 回答 3

8

这是最小圆问题

于 2012-05-24T15:03:50.083 回答
1

http://www.cs.mcgill.ca/~cs507/projects/1998/jacob/problem.html

认为这可能是解决您的问题的一个很好的解释,但它是 O(n^2)

于 2012-05-24T15:29:33.883 回答
0

我还没有证明这一点,但我认为解决方案只是:

(min(Xi) + max(Xi)) / 2, (min(Yi) + max(Yi))/2)

于 2012-05-25T19:57:26.900 回答